Eastern Atlantic: Bay of Biscay, the Mediterranean, and from the Strait of Gibraltar to Angola. Also known from Madeira, Cape Verde and the Canary Islands.

Maturity: Lm 18.8  range ? - ? cm
Max length : 36.6 cm TL mâle / non sexé; (Ref. 115876); common length : 20.0 cm TL mâle / non sexé; (Ref. 3688); poids max. publié: 525.00 g (Ref. 115876)

Gregarious, forms aggregations over rocky bottoms or seagrass beds (Zostera and seaweeds). Omnivorous but feeds mainly on small invertebrates (Ref. 3688). Important food fish.

Life cycle and mating behavior Maturité | Reproduction | Frai | Œufs | Fécondité | Larves

Mainly gonochoric, but some are hermaphroditic protogynous (Ref. 4781).
